Thyroidectomy in Pediatric Patients with Graves' Disease: A Systematic Review of Postoperative Morbidity
BACKGROUND: Graves' disease (GD) is the most common cause of hyperthyroidism. In children, the overall relapse frequency after treatment with antithyroid drugs is high. Therefore, many pediatric GD patients eventually require thyroidectomy as definitive treatment. However, the postoperative com...
